Stock oil gauge thread size

Can someone please tell me the NPT size of the oil gauge in our trucks epuipped with the gauge cluster?

Re: Stock oil gauge thread size

This is what the oil pressure guage line fitting looks like.The NPT fitting in the block is 1/8" NPT. The compression ferule is built on the fitting.
